Seeking Compensation through a Wrongful Death Claim
A fatal car accident often gives rise to a wrongful death action. This is similar to a personal injury case, except that it is brought by the survivors of the victim rather than the victim. To prove that the negligent driver owes you compensation for your loss, the first step requires showing that the defendant owed the victim a duty of care. On the road, everyone owes those who could be affected by their conduct a duty of reasonable care and must operate their vehicles in a prudent manner. The family then must show that the defendant failed to meet that standard of care by failing to act as an ordinary person would have behaved in a similar situation. Typical examples of a breach include failing to observe traffic signals, speeding, and distracted driving.
After the defendant’s duty and breach have been proven, it is necessary to show that the breach was the direct cause of the victim’s loss of life, or that this tragic death would not have happened but for the defendant’s breach. There also must be quantifiable types of damages that arose from the defendant’s careless conduct. In Massachusetts, the statute of limitations for a wrongful death claim is three years, making it important to investigate your potential options as soon as possible.
Although no amount of money will ever compensate you for the loss of your loved one, it can help cover the expenses associated with the loss and help get your family back on its feet. There are often many costs associated with a fatal car accident, including burial expenses and sometimes the loss of the victim’s income for your family. Although it varies in each specific case, the compensation that your family may be able to seek could possibly include loss of income, loss of companionship, medical expenses, and other types of damages. In some instances, you may be able to seek punitive damages against the defendant if the driver’s conduct was malicious, willful, wanton, or reckless, or constituted gross negligence.
Under Massachusetts law, only certain relatives may seek damages for the loss of a loved one in a fatal car accident. In most cases, the surviving immediate family members of the victim are entitled to compensation, including a surviving spouse, child, parent, or sibling.
